it is necessary to cut my nails and to remove my nail polish
Hello Anu!
According to the guidelines of NTA, anything carried by the candidate, that can arouse suspicion of probable cheating in the examination, is prohibited in the exam hall. With the advancement of technology, recording and telephonic devices have kept decreasing in size, so small that they can be hidden even behind shirt buttons. While it is not in my knowledge if long and colored nails can be brought in use for carrying out such malpractices, it is better not to take any risks on the day of the examination. So it is better if you remove the nail polish and cut your nails short. There is enough time to do that since the exam is 2 days away.
